In the twilight of our thoughts, I reflect

Listen to poem:
In the twilight of our thoughts, I reflect, The next life, a shadow deeper than this, A realm where twilight turns to velvet night, We must prepare a light, a gentle beacon. Through the corridors of dreams, I wander, Through the echoes of unshed tears, Where ancient stars whisper secret truths, And shadows weave the fabric of the soul. A candle flickers in the abyss, Its flame, a fragile promise of tomorrow, We gather fragments of forgotten light, To guide us on the dark paths ahead. Memories, like echoes in a cave, Are lanterns in the labyrinth of time, Each heartbeat reverberates with loss, Yet also with the spark of whispered hope. The river of existence flows unbroken, Through dark valleys and unseen peaks, In each wave, clear reflections are found, Of love and sorrow, intertwined in grace. We plant seeds of luminescence, In the garden of the heart’s eternal dusk, Where petals of light bloom in the night, Gently breaking the veil of darkness. The world itself, a tapestry of shades, We sew the threads of golden dreams, To kindle warmth in the vast coldness, And light the way for wandering souls in darkness. With each silent breath, we weave, A luminous path through time and space, Preparing for the dark realms to come, With spirits lifted by the glow we create. A comet streaks across the pitch-black sky, A metaphor for the flame we cherish, A guide and guardian through the endless night, The beacon of the next life, born from the light of this life.
